9.5.1.1. Table of configuration parameters (VISIO):
To correctly display the parameter values, you need to load them from the low kit, using
the “Read from low kit” function.
After any changes to the parameter values, you need to save them in the low kit using
the “Write to low kit” function.

I.e.
P01 = kmh = 8 / 10 is the 0.8kmh of start, (as if the unit was hundreds of meters times).
P02 = 100 means the acceleration expressed in kmh/sec is 100 / 100 = 1 where the 100 is the
value of the numerator and the denominator is the default 100 of formula. (cents of kmh/sec)
P03moltiplication by two is to take steps to 0.5%, this basically 2 means 1%.
Numerical Constant: P04-P05-P06 is a pure number, multiplicative constant used by the
firmware.
P07, P10, P13 is a Boolean flag, yes or not.
P08 is expressed in tens of msec: if P08 = 100 will be a second.
P12 = 211 means that the transmission ratios is 2.11.
